Javascript-форум (https://javascript.ru/forum/)
-   Элементы интерфейса (https://javascript.ru/forum/dom-window/)
-   -   Как сделать, чтоб скрипт работал во всех браузерах? (https://javascript.ru/forum/dom-window/14013-kak-sdelat-chtob-skript-rabotal-vo-vsekh-brauzerakh.html)

Владимир Седов 24.12.2010 10:04

Как сделать, чтоб скрипт работал во всех браузерах?
 
Данный скрипт работает только в IE
<head>
<title>ИЕ</title>

<SCRIPT LANGUAGE="JavaScript">

<!-- Begin
if (navigator.appName == "Microsoft Internet Explorer") {
image_directory = "";
clear = new Image();  clear.src = image_directory + "clear.jpg";
pic1 = new Image();  pic1.src = image_directory + "chameleon.jpg";
pic2 = new Image();  pic2.src = image_directory + "gecko.jpg";
pic3 = new Image();  pic3.src = image_directory + "lizard.jpg";
pic4 = new Image();  pic4.src = image_directory + "toad.jpg";
}
function imagechange(imgName) {
if (navigator.appName == "Microsoft Internet Explorer") {
document.body.background = eval(imgName + ".src");
   }
}
//  End -->
</script>

</head>
<body background="clear.jpg" name=bg>

<p align="center">

<a href="#" ondblclick="imagechange('pic1');" ><img src="1chameleon.jpg"></a>
<a href="#" ondblclick="imagechange('pic2');" ><img src="1gecko.jpg"></a>
<a href="#" ondblclick="imagechange('pic3');" ><img src="1lizard.jpg"></a>
<a href="#" ondblclick="imagechange('pic4');" ><img src="1toad.jpg" width="332" height="189"></a>

</body>

Gvozd 24.12.2010 11:47

Здравствуйте!

Судя по вашему сообщению, вы ну совсем не знаете javascript.

Освойте основы языка и вопрос отпадет сам, полностью или частично.
А с чем не справитесь - поможем.

На сайте javascript можно начать изучать с учебника, раздел Основы javascript.
Возможно, вам также понадобится HTML - учебник есть, например, здесь: http://ru.html.net/tutorials/html/

Задавайте конкретные вопросы по ходу дела.

Владимир Седов 24.12.2010 12:19

Извиняюсь! малость по тупил в запарке. Прошу удалить тему.


Часовой пояс GMT +3, время: 22:21.